Obituary of Robert Leslie Sider
SIDER, Robert Leslie of Ridgeway, Ontario, passed unexpectedly on Wednesday October 22nd, 2025 and is now with his Lord and Saviour, Jesus Christ. A loyal husband, father, and grandfather, he will be deeply missed by all who knew him.
Born in 1948 to the late Ross and Thelma Sider, Robert is survived by his wife, Joan (née Strongitharm), their three sons; Jeff (Heidi) of Kitchener, Jonathan (Laura) of Guelph, Jason (Liz) of Ridgeway, his sister Betty-Lou Anderson (Mike) of Lancaster, PA, brother-in-law Paul Strongitharm (Marilyn) of Stittsville, and sister-in-law Barb Anderson (Jim) of Creekside, BC. He was the proud grandfather of Evan and Bethany, Duncan and Annie, and Noah, Elleigh, and Joel.
For over 30 years, Robert was a dedicated employee at Rich Products of Canada. Outside of work, he pursued his interest in woodcarving as a member of the Niagara Woodcarvers Association. He cherished spending summer days with his family at the cottage at Lime Lake, creating lasting memories. Robert was actively involved in area churches throughout his life.
Music was a lifelong passion for Robert. He shared his gift by singing in a quartet, with the Niagara Choral Society, in His Signature Singers, and in his church choir. Robert found great joy in helping others, always offering his time and support to anyone in need. His kindness and willingness to serve will be remembered by all who knew him.
